Shenandoah Telecommunications Company ("Shentel") specializes in providing High-Speed Internet and other telecommunications services to customers in the Mid-Atlantic United States. We focus on rural communities, which are often overlooked by larger companies. The Shentel family of brands includes : Shentel : Provides traditional cable Internet services for small towns and rural communities. Glo Fiber : Delivers fiber-optic Internet for customers in larger cities, as a competitor to incumbent providers. Shentel Business and Glo Fiber Business : Offers small, medium and large-scale telecommunication services for businesses and enterprises in our areas. We live and work in the same places as the customers we serve, and we are proud to support our local communities.
Job Summary The Project Manager Construction II position ensures the timely, safe and cost-effective construction and fiber splicing of Shentel transmission sites, towers, collocations, outside plant projects (coax, copper and fiber optic) and civil site development. Under supervision, coordinates with contractors, public utilities, equipment vendors, third parties and internal departments to achieve project objectives. Additionally, the incumbent must be competent at the full scope of project management duties associated with the deployment of multi-service telecommunications networks. Position will report to the Construction manager and must be able to work in a team environment, working cross functionally within the operations organization.
